在Javascript中,可以通过以下代码根据卡片值增加/减少计数,并返回准确的计数:
// 定义一个计数器变量
let count = 0;
// 增加计数函数
function increaseCount(cardValue) {
// 判断卡片值是否为数字
if (typeof cardValue === 'number') {
count += cardValue;
} else {
console.log('卡片值必须为数字');
}
}
// 减少计数函数
function decreaseCount(cardValue) {
// 判断卡片值是否为数字
if (typeof cardValue === 'number') {
count -= cardValue;
} else {
console.log('卡片值必须为数字');
}
}
// 返回准确的计数函数
function getCount() {
return count;
}
// 示例使用
increaseCount(5); // 增加计数器值为5
increaseCount(3); // 增加计数器值为3
decreaseCount(2); // 减少计数器值为2
console.log(getCount()); // 输出计数器值为6
这段代码中,我们首先定义了一个计数器变量 count
,然后通过 increaseCount
函数根据卡片值增加计数,通过 decreaseCount
函数根据卡片值减少计数。最后,通过 getCount
函数返回准确的计数值。
这个功能可以应用于各种场景,例如在电子商务网站中,根据用户购物车中商品的数量来更新购物车图标上的计数。在社交媒体应用中,根据用户收到的未读消息数量来更新消息图标上的计数。
推荐的腾讯云相关产品:无
请注意,以上答案仅供参考,具体实现方式可能因实际需求和环境而异。
领取专属 10元无门槛券
手把手带您无忧上云